The film of South Pacific ran for just under 4 years and 6 months at the Dominion Theatre in London. It opened on April 21st, 1958 and closed on September 30th, 1962, for an unbroken, record run that will probably never be equaled. The Broadway production of South Pacific ran for 1,925 performances in New York City, and in London it ran for four and a half years. I’m Gonna Wash That Man Right Outa My Hair. Some Enchanted Evening (Reprise) A Wonderful Guy. … make free phone calls online South Pacific is considered to be one of the greatest Broadway musicals. The musical premiered in 1949 and won the Pulitzer Prize for Drama in 1950. The show was a critical and box office hit and has since enjoyed many successful revivals and tours, also spawning a 1958 film and other adaptations..
